About 11 Brooks Road
11 Brooks Road is a six-bedroom detached house in Sutton Coldfield (B72 1HP). It has a recorded floor area of 257 m² (around 2766 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1950-1966 and council tax band G. The property has solar panels on record, all of which lower running costs and tend to lift resale appeal. The latest certificate (May 2017) shows a C (score 72).
3 planning records sit against the property, 2 approved, 1 refused. Past consents include an extension, a porch and a loft con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. At 257 m² it's 19% larger than the typical home in the postcode (216 m² median across 20 EPCs). Its energy rating outperforms most of the postcode (better than 75% of similar EPCs). 6 bedrooms is on the larger side for this postcode, where 4 is the typical count. Today's modelled estimate of £989,000 is 36.4% above the 2020 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£262/sq ft) was about 37%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Most recent transfer: January 2020 at £725,000.
